Abstract
Disclosed in the invention is a lower-hook-molding type commutator hook mechanism comprising a rack (5). A fixed pressing plate (3) is installed at the rack; guiding posts (2) are installed at the two ends of the fixed pressing plate; and an upper pressing plate (1) and a lower pressing plate (4) are respectively installed at the two ends of the guiding posts. Lower hook assembling dies (22) are installed on the fixed pressing plate and upper hook assembling dies (21) are installed under the upper pressing plate. A power execution source (6) is installed under the lower pressing plate. According to the invention, under the combined acting forces of the lower hook assembling dies and the upper hook assembling dies, the commutator pointed-head parts of demoulding tops of the lower hook assembling dies are arranged downwardly and are in contact with the lower hook assembling dies, so that the hook forming process of the commutators is completed. The installation and operation become convenient; the occupied space and production cost are substantially reduced; the appearance is simple and concise; the weight is light; the size is small; and transport becomes convenient.
Description
Technical field
The present invention relates to full-automatic motor commutator assembly equipment, specifically relate to a kind of commutator crotch mechanism of engine commutator assembly machine.
Background technology
At present, in commutator (i.e. commutator) manufacturing industry of motor, the crotch of commutator is an important procedure in its production technology.The commutator crotch mechanism of the market mainstream carries out commutator crotch forming operation with multiple executive component such as oil cylinder or pressurized cylinder successively from top to bottom at upper rack, there is bulky, inefficiency, multiple drawback such as can not to carry out simultaneously, its install and inconvenient operation, take up an area space and cost larger.
Summary of the invention
The object of the invention is to overcome above-mentioned deficiency, and provide take up room less, fitting operation of one to descend crotch formation type commutator crotch mechanism easily.
Object of the present invention realizes by following technical solution: lower crotch formation type commutator crotch mechanism, comprise frame, described frame is equipped with fixation clip, at the two ends of this fixation clip, guide pillar is housed, at the two ends of described guide pillar, top board, lower platen are housed respectively; Described fixation clip is equipped with lower crotch assembling mould, crotch assembling mould is housed under described top board, power is housed under described lower platen and performs source.
After adopting the present invention, power performs source and is in the below of frame and only needs one, power performs source and starts, top board and guide pillar are run downwards, by the joint force of upper and lower crotch assembling mould, the commutator pointed nose on the demoulding top of lower crotch assembling mould contacts with lower hook die and makes commutator complete crotch molding procedure downwards.It is more convenient that it is installed with operation, and significantly reduce again and take up an area space and production cost, tailored appearance, lightweight, volume is little, is convenient to transport.

Embodiment
Below in conjunction with drawings and the embodiments, the present invention is described in further detail.
Known with reference to Fig. 1, Fig. 2, crotch formation type commutator crotch mechanism under the present invention, comprise frame 5, in described frame 5, (by fixation clip backing plate 8) is equipped with fixation clip 3, at the two ends of this fixation clip 3, guide pillar 2 is housed, top board 1, lower platen 4 (and using locking nut 9 to lock) are housed respectively at the two ends of described guide pillar 2; Described fixation clip 3 is equipped with lower crotch assembling mould 22, at described top board, crotch assembling mould 21 is housed for 1 time, at described lower platen, power is housed for 4 times and performs source 6 (be oil cylinder or cylinder, share).
As shown in Figure 5, described top board 1, lower platen 4, fixation clip 3, power perform source 6 and form crotch Power Component 20 with guide pillar 2.Under frame 5 (its work top) is withstood by adjusting nut 7 in described power execution source 6, as shown in Figure 2.
As shown in Figure 3, Figure 4, described upper crotch assembling mould 21 comprises hook die adjusting seat 16, on this hook die adjusting seat 16 built with pilot pin 19, hook die 18 (and adjusting nut 17) this is equipped with outside hook die adjusting seat 16.Described lower crotch assembling mould 22 comprises lower hook die seat 15, this lower hook die seat 15 is equipped with lower hook die 12, at described lower hook die 12 built with demoulding top 11 and spring 14 (this demoulding top 11 upper, spring 14 under), outside described lower hook die 12, tightening cover 13 is housed.The pilot pin 19 of described upper crotch assembling mould 21 is inserted in the demoulding top 11 of lower crotch assembling mould 22, and Compress Spring 14, and the pointed nose of the commutator 23 (for semi-finished product) on demoulding top 11 is pressed to lower hook die 12 and the pointed nose of commutator is curved hook.The pilot pin 19 of described upper crotch assembling mould 11 with eject cylinder 10 and be connected, this ejects cylinder 10 and is contained on top board 1, and as required, pilot pin also can keep exposing and not shrinking.According to the different size of commutator, need upper hook die 18, lower hook die 12 that corresponding replacing is dissimilar.
As shown in drawings, operation principle of the present invention is: upper crotch assembling mould 21 is assembled mould 22 with lower crotch and is in concentric, and commutator 23 (semi-finished product) is placed on the demoulding top 11 of lower crotch assembling mould 22, and the pointed nose of commutator down.The power of crotch Power Component 20 performs source 6 and ejects from bottom to top, top board and guide pillar are run downwards, upper crotch assembling mould 21 moves downward, eject cylinder 10 start and the pilot pin of upper crotch assembling mould 21 is pushed up downwards simultaneously, the conical head of pilot pin 19 is inserted into the inner core of the demoulding top 11 of lower crotch assembling mould 22 and commutator is located by the center of commutator, by the joint force of upper and lower crotch assembling mould, the pointed nose of commutator downwards with lower hook die phase press contacts and make commutator complete crotch molding procedure.This commutator needs successively through the bent into shape process of three times, and the station conversion between it needs the automatic clamping of manipulator, automatically transmits.After commutator bent into shape, eject cylinder counteragent and the pilot pin of upper crotch assembling mould upwards being shunk again, come directly towards by spring 14 assisted ejection and be convenient to the commutator gripping after bending slightly toward rising; The power of crotch Power Component performs source return, and upper and lower crotch assembling mould is separated, and upper crotch assembling mould moves upward and keeps in the center.
